
Buy Before You Sell in Bonney Lake: A Primer
How does 'buy before you sell' work for Bonney Lake homeowners? A 'buy before you sell' strategy lets you use the equity in your current Bonney Lake home to fund the purchase of your next one before your existing home ever hits the market.
